Extraordinary personal stories from around the world. Today, Syrian children speak about torture they've suffered at the hands of the army - we speak to the UN officer who heard their testimony. Also, Uganda's first wildlife vet on her work protecting gorillas and the humans who live near them. And the taste of Peru - an ex-pat living in London recalls the food that reminds her of home.
